The most popular Steak ‘n Shake secret menu items

If you’re ready to dive into the Steak ‘n Shake secret menu, you won’t have to look very far to get it. As mentioned, it’s short, with only a few real items. That said, these are truly powerhouse selections! Here’s a look at what you can order off-menu at Steak ‘n Shake:

  • 7×7 Burger: This is definitely the most popular secret menu item available at all Steak ‘n Shake locations. You can get it for just $7.77, so long as you order it between midnight and 6 a.m., making it an oddly specific and unique treat. It’s a late-night meal for partiers or road trippers who are in need of a big snack. This is the traditional steakburger, but with seven cheese-topped patties on top of each other and fitted inside the bun. This is the ultimate bit of indulgence for steakburger enthusiasts, and a perfect way to end a fun night. It’s also something of a food challenge and rite of passage.   • Grilled cheese: Grilled cheese is a common secret menu item at many restaurants because of its simplicity, and Steak ‘n Shake is no exception. If you order a grilled cheese sandwich, you can trust the cooks will know how to make it for you.
  • Root beer float: Steak ‘n Shake is known for its shakes, of course. But sometimes you just want to finish off your dinner with a refreshing root beer float. Again, though it may not be on the menu, it’s an item the restaurant will be happy to make for you.

How to order from the hidden menu

If you’re interested in giving the 7×7 a try, you can be pretty certain your waiter or waitress will know what you’re talking about. If absolutely necessary you can always describe it to them. You shouldn’t have to worry about that, though. The 7×7 has taken on a sort of mythical status in the world of fast-food eating challenges. Most Steak ‘n Shake employees working the night shift are ready to dole a couple of these out in the wee hours. Other menu items you’ll need to explain, so be prepared to do so!
